Условие не работает в ie и работает в chrome
<span class="dot" style="background-color:{{PopupDetails.StatusId=1 ? 'Green' : (PopupDetails.StatusId=2 ? 'Yellow' : PopupDetails.StatusId=3 ? 'Red' :PopupDetails.StatusId=4 ? 'Blue' :PopupDetails.StatusId=5 ? 'Gray' : '')}} "></span>
Что я уже пробовал:
я пробовал в chrome его работа хорошо и когда я пытался получить доступ из IE и цвет фона не работает
sagar.panuganti
какую версию IE вы используете?
kongalshiva549
IE 11
Richard Deeming
Вы пробовали использовать ==
(или даже ===
) в ваших условиях, а не =
? Я не слишком хорошо знаком с Angular, но в Javascript один =
это оператор присваивания, а не оператор равенства.
{{PopupDetails.StatusId === 1 ? 'Green' : ...